Hiking around Oberndorf am Lech offers diverse landscapes within the Donau-Ries district of Bavaria, Germany. The region is characterized by the Lech River, featuring near-natural riverbeds, extensive gravel banks, and wide floodplain forests. East of Oberndorf lies the tranquil Lechauwald, a protected natural forest landscape. To the south, a significant meadow bird breeding area provides a sanctuary for ground-nesting birds.

There are over 30 hiking routes in the Oberndorf am Lech area. The majority, around 24, are classified as easy, with 7 moderate and 1 difficult trail, offering options for various fitness levels.
Hiking in Oberndorf am Lech offers diverse landscapes shaped by the Lech River. You'll encounter near-natural riverbeds, extensive gravel banks, and wide floodplain forests, often referred to as 'jungles of Central Europe.' To the east, the tranquil Lechauwald provides a protected natural forest experience, while south of the municipality, you might explore meadow bird breeding areas.
Yes, Oberndorf am Lech features several enjoyable circular routes. For example, the Lech Dam Oberpeiching loop is an easy 7.6 km trail that takes about 2 hours, leading you through the river landscape. Another option is the Second Lech Weir Upstream loop from Schloss Oberndorf, an easy 6.6 km route.
The hiking trails around Oberndorf am Lech are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.5 stars from over 200 reviews. Hikers often praise the diverse terrain, the peaceful riverside paths, and the well-maintained routes that allow for exploration of the unique floodplain forests and historical sites.
Yes, the region is rich in history. The Tilly's Army Camp Site – Small Weir loop explores historically significant areas related to the Battle of Rain in 1632. You can also find attractions like the historic Fugger Castle in Oberndorf, and nearby highlights such as Leitheim Castle or the Rain am Lech town center and the Tilly Monument.
Absolutely. Many of the trails are easy and suitable for families. The Biotope by the Bridge – Kastanienallee Oberndorf loop is an easy 7.0 km path that passes by a biotope and offers pleasant views of the Lech River, making it a great choice for a family outing.
Yes, the natural landscapes around Oberndorf am Lech are generally dog-friendly. Many trails follow the Lech River and through the Lechauwald, providing ample space for walks with your dog. Always ensure your dog is kept on a leash where required, especially near protected areas like the meadow bird breeding grounds, and respect local regulations.
Yes, the region features two naturally designed swimming lakes that are perfect for recreation. While specific routes to these lakes are not detailed, the presence of the Lech River and these lakes offers opportunities for cooling off after a hike.
The diverse landscapes of Oberndorf am Lech offer enjoyable hiking experiences throughout much of the year. Spring and autumn provide pleasant temperatures and beautiful scenery, especially with the changing colors of the floodplain forests. Summer is also popular, with opportunities to combine hiking with swimming in the local lakes. Winter hiking is possible, but conditions may vary.
Yes, for those seeking a longer adventure, the famous Lechweg, a 125-kilometer long-distance hiking trail, follows the Lech river from its source to the Lechfall near Füssen, highlighting one of Europe's last wild river landscapes. While not starting directly in Oberndorf, sections of this trail or similar long-distance paths can be accessed or explored from the area.
Parking is generally available in and around Oberndorf am Lech, particularly near trailheads or central village locations. Specific parking details for individual routes are often provided on komoot tour pages, but you can typically find designated parking areas within the municipality, especially for popular routes.
The terrain around Oberndorf am Lech is generally gentle, characterized by flat paths along the Lech River, through floodplain forests, and across open meadows. While some routes may have minor elevation changes, they are typically not strenuous, making them accessible for most hikers. The highest elevation gain on a moderate trail is around 39 meters.
